Dinky 934
Dinky 934 Leyland Octopus Wagon. Near mint plus/boxed. All original early issue from 1956. From The Berlin Collection.
Notes
First issue in vivid green and yellow finish, red diecast hubs, green band above the radiator. This is a sought-after Dinky commercial truck and an eye-catching example on display.
Painstakingly examined for retouches – we are pleased to say that this high profile Dinky Truck has none!
Retaining its day one lustre and 20 mph label toward the rear.
Virtually unscathed tow hook too!
Occasional little chip in the usual place (e.g. couple of wheel arches), and note a little area on the bed where the paint finish is a touch mottled now. Baseplate is rather tarnished now too. Well-shaped original tyres.
The striped Supertoys box is very bright, and fresh. No splits or graffiti. Light wear. Dated 1956 from the Dinky stamp inside the lid.
